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
7513303400 84 81324244476
255240216 47246307 679278
255240216 47246307 679278
91 9751323492 3549 615460 0402
All about undefined
Interested in learning more?
255240216 47246307 679278
91 9751323492 3549 615460 0402
See more
6172 123044694 74105756
970 081 41175191 1553 06758
See more
2318103122 6926813508 6079740291
365653312 45896 2037375
See more